Transaction 664f5735df317c9d8173910b05a9758ea82caecc3c57431d9d486283460bd4bd
1 Input
1 Output
-
664f5735df317c9d8173910b05a9758ea82caecc3c57431d9d486283460bd4bd:0
- value
- 497781
- script pubkey
- OP_0 OP_PUSHBYTES_32 de6ec73e64ae3f261049a71e880076801971950bc0c500afcdb897a852dcc108
- address
- bc1qmehvw0ny4cljvyzf5u0gsqrksqvhr9gtcrzspt7dhzt6s5kucyyqg55smv